The Hobbit: The Battle of the Five Armies
(2014)

Disappointment
Well, first of all am a huge fan of Tolkien and i've been reading his work for years, so maybe i was expecting too much.

The prime purpose of a movie is to entertain and this one did it in a few scenes ... the rest is pure waste of money.

There are so many things wrong about direction like:

  • the giants worms, i mean c'mon, if they have worms to make giant caves on earth, why not attacking the mountain from within??


  • Legolas jumping on falling bricks looked like Luigi Bros on Nintendo games


  • the Tauriel-Kili romance was really necessary?? Fili and Kili death scenes were really lame. They should've died defending Thorin like in the books and have a great funeral. In the books Thorin is buried with the Arkenstone and his sword, the wealth is distributed as promised and Dale is rebuilt, while Bilbo get back to the Shire really rich.


  • Thorin and Dwalin see that almost 100 orcs came to fight them ... why not, let's fight ... next scene, fight is over and no bodies nor blood anywhere


  • Thorin end up fighting alone in the end while Dwalin was ... ?


  • an entire army of orcs from Gundabad got destroyed by 10 eagles and Beorn?


There have been great movies this year: Inception, Guardians of the galaxy, Edge of tomorrow, The imitation game, The equalizer ... this movie won't have it easy competing among these. Maybe they should an special nomination for the "most amount of wasted CGI".

Am sorry Peter Jackson, you have disappointed me.

Path of Exile
(2012)

How Diablo3 should be
When i play Heart of the Swarm (Starcraft 2 expansion)early this year i got the feeling that Blizzard was messing things up, later i Play D3 and that just confirmed my fear.

So after i finished the game's history i feel like playing Diablo 2 ... and so i did.

Diablo 2 was in the days a breath of fresh air, there was so many possibilities on the game that am still creating characters to test builds. The game pace, the plot and the simplicity of the game itself helps to make the experience fully enjoyable. But has a huge lack of graphics quality or HD resolution, which makes you go and look for alternatives.

And then i met Path of Exile, start playing it and get caught on this immense reality where there are so many references to Diablo2 that i don't know why it hasn't been stop by the guys on Blizzard.

The truth is that there are so many RPG (or ARPG) games out there that finding one with this quality is a rare thing.

The beauty of simplicity, the lineal plot and the infinite tree skill make this game a Must Play for sure.

I just hope Blizzard take the lead again on this field, because Path of Exile is nowadays the one choice i would make to play Diablo 2 sequel, it feels like, it looks like it and its better than the real sequel.

I'll just give 8/10 because of the lag and the desynchronization that you feel sometimes, everything else is just fine.

Dota 2
(2013)

The final upgrade for the War3-mod fans
Icefrog has made a great work in here, adding the original names to the champions and skills, giving originality to certain features that give the game the difficulty (and dynamism) we were expecting.

As a huge fan of the original War3 modified map Dota-AllStars i have to say this is all i have been expecting and more. The map, the names, the skills and the items have been upgraded but all of this has been made to be easy to remember, and learn, how to play.

The game is very well balanced.

I miss certain things like the designs on some characters and items, but is OK.

Qué pena tu vida
(2010)

Hilarious, but just for Chileans
Am gonna be as simple as i can, this movie is hilarious... much of the things the say are common banish words from our vocabulary (am Chilean) and they just trow them all into the scream. The scene that always crack'd me up, is when the main character is on a bridge, stop and sees a big picture of his ex-gf and just scream as loud as possible "Maraca Conchetumadre!!! me cagaste la vida" (translated to English is like "You ugly b1tch!!! you screwed my whole life"). Those words have diged deep into our modern chilean culture, because using then in real life would be extremely disrespectful, and thats exactly why... everyone loves that character. As i said at the beginning, you have to live here, lived here for a couple of years, or see it with a Chilean guy. Best Reggards
